Abstract
By ion-beam mixing, amorphization of Ni-Zr thin films has been studied in the temperature range 77–673K for various compositions. Microstructures were characterized by TEM. The results are compared with corresponding data obtained by use of melt-spinning and solid-state amorphization reactions, and with results of ion-beam mixing of the systems Fe-Zr and Co-Zr.
